[QUOTE="Munyaradzi Mafaro, post: 33810, member: 636"] Former TV host Xolani Khumalo received a break when officials withdrew murder charges against him temporarily. The National Prosecuting Authority wants more time to investigate the July 2023 incident. Khumalo faced accusations of attacking suspected drug dealer Robert Varrie during filming in Katlehong, east of Johannesburg. Varrie died after the confrontation. The case sparked major public debate across the country. Khumalo previously hosted the anti-drug program, Sizok'thola, on the Moja Love channel. He became famous for exposing drug operations before his arrest led to dismissal from the network. Many social media users expressed surprise about the case withdrawal. Some claimed new evidence caused prosecutors to pause the proceedings. Khumalo told supporters outside Palm Ridge court he believes justice is moving forward. Attorney Zola Majavu leads Khumalo's defense team, arguing that he performed community service through his work. The former presenter maintains his innocence throughout multiple court appearances. Varrie's relatives continue seeking closure, demanding others involved face investigation as well. They expressed sadness about their loss to Sunday World. Prosecutors may restart the case later based on new findings. [/QUOTE]
